American Shorthair Cat Characteristics
American Shorthair cats are medium to large-sized felines with sturdy and muscular builds. They boast distinctive features, including round faces, expressive eyes, and straight noses. Their short, dense coat showcases a wide array of colors and patterns, adding to their individual charm. Getting Along with Other Pets
American Shorthair cats are known for their ability to coexist harmoniously with other pets in the household. Their amiable and sociable nature allows them to form bonds with dogs and other cats. Proper introductions and gradual integration can help ease the process of bringing an American Shorthair into a home with existing pets. With patience and understanding, they can develop strong relationships with their furry housemates, contributing to a peaceful and happy family environment.
Low-Maintenance Grooming
For families seeking a cat that requires minimal grooming, the American Shorthair is an excellent choice. Their short coat requires only weekly brushing to keep shedding under control and maintain their sleek appearance. Unlike long-haired breeds, American Shorthairs do not experience the same level of matting or tangles, making grooming sessions quick and stress-free for both the cat and its owner.
